Ibrahim Diaz, Real Madrid star, broke his silence after the 2026 World Cup exit at the hands of France, losing 2-0 in the quarterfinals.

The Moroccan national team had a strong performance in the World Cup, aiming to reach at least the semifinals, as they did in the 2022 edition, but their ambition collided with the French team.

Diaz addressed a message to the fans through his account on "X", saying: "Days ago our journey in the World Cup ended.. We leave with sadness but the journey will not stop here.. We will return stronger and more determined for our country."

He continued: "Heartfelt thanks to the Moroccan fans for your unlimited support.. You were with us at every step, and your encouragement meant a lot to us."

He concluded with a promise to the fans of Morocco: "The best is yet to come."
